Ubuntu中查看mysql状态

MySQL是一种常用的关系型数据库管理系统,通过它可以实现数据的存储、管理和检索等功能。在使用MySQL时,我们经常需要查看它的状态以了解当前的运行情况,本文将介绍如何在Ubuntu系统下查看MySQL的状态。

1. 登录MySQL

首先,我们需要登录MySQL服务器。在Ubuntu系统中,可以通过以下命令登录MySQL:

$ mysql -u 用户名 -p

其中,用户名是你的MySQL用户名。执行以上命令后,系统会提示你输入密码,输入正确的密码后即可登录MySQL。

2. 查看MySQL状态

登录MySQL后,我们可以使用以下命令查看MySQL的状态:

mysql> status;

执行以上命令后,MySQL会返回一些关于当前状态的信息,如下所示:

--------------
mysql  Ver 14.14 Distrib 5.7.35, for Linux (x86_64) using  EditLine wrapper

Connection id:          2
Current database:
Current user:           root@localhost
SSL:                    Not in use
Current pager:          stdout
Using outfile:          ''
Using delimiter:        ;
Server version:         5.7.35-0ubuntu0.18.04.1 (Ubuntu)
Protocol version:       10
Connection:             Localhost via UNIX socket
Server characterset:    utf8mb4
Db     characterset:    utf8mb4
Client characterset:    utf8mb4
Conn.  characterset:    utf8mb4
UNIX socket:            /var/run/mysqld/mysqld.sock
Uptime:                 1 min 6 sec

Threads: 1  Questions: 4  Slow queries: 0  Opens: 107  Flush tables: 1  Open tables: 30  Queries per second avg: 0.061
--------------

上述信息中的一些重要内容包括:

  • Connection id:当前连接的ID。
  • Current user:当前登录用户。
  • Server version:MySQL服务器的版本。
  • Uptime:MySQL服务器的运行时长。
  • Threads:当前活动的线程数。
  • Questions:自启动以来处理的查询数。
  • Slow queries:自启动以来慢查询的数量。
  • Opens:自启动以来打开的表的数量。
  • Open tables:当前打开的表的数量。
  • Queries per second avg:平均每秒处理的查询数。

通过查看以上信息,我们可以了解MySQL服务器的一些基本运行情况。

3. 退出MySQL

当我们完成查看MySQL状态的任务后,可以使用以下命令退出MySQL:

mysql> quit;

执行以上命令后,系统会提示你是否确认退出MySQL,输入yY并按下回车键即可退出。

总结

通过本文,我们学习了在Ubuntu系统下查看MySQL状态的方法。登录MySQL后,我们使用status命令查看MySQL的状态,并解释了一些常见状态信息的含义。通过查看MySQL的状态,我们可以更好地了解MySQL服务器的运行情况,从而进行调优和性能优化等工作。

希望本文对你理解和使用Ubuntu中的MySQL状态有所帮助。感谢阅读!

参考链接:

  • [MySQL官方文档](